BS EN 60247 describes methods for the determination of the dielectric dissipation factor (tan ), relative permittivity and d. c. the resistivity of any insulating liquid material at the test temperature. BS EN 60247 outlines methods that are primarily intended for referring tests on unused liquids. They can also be applied to liquids in service in transformers, cables, and other electrical apparatus.
